Freight traffic via Port Kavkaz rises 21.8% to 7.18m tons in Jan-Sept, 2010

Nine-month cargo turnover of port of Kavkaz increased by 21.86% compared with the same period last year, to 7.18 million tons, PortNews reports citing the Port Authority.
In January-September, the port handled 2,488 million tons of outbound goods. Exports rose 35.84%, (3,96 tons), imports jumped by 50.25% (733,59 t). The port handled 2,169 ships, 15.74% more than a year earlier.

Port of Kavkaz is situated between the Azov and the Russian Black Sea coast. The 4.5-m-deep harborage allows handling river boats and seagoing ships (offshore). The port’s loading berths facilities are intended for handling bulked cargoes (mineral fertilizers, concentrates of various ores, grain) as well as general, timber, and containerized commodities. In 2009 cargo turnover at the port of Kavkaz rose 15.5% year-over-year, to 8.1 million tons.
